Mercedes Dares You to Find an SUV That Doesn't Fit Your Style with Its New Multifaceted GLE Family

Summary by Car and Driver
The two-row GLE can be had with a modest four-cylinder, a plug-in hybrid, or a twin-turbo flat-plane-crank V-8. And that's not even getting into the AMG models.

With new software, revised engines and more digitalization, Mercedes is bringing its large SUVs GLE and GLS up-to-date technology.

Lean Left

Mercedes has introduced facelifted GLE and GLS models. They have a slightly revised design and lots of large and small star motifs. The SUV also received three 12.3-inch displays and upgraded engines.
